How Our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ration Process Works
When you call us for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ration, you can trust that our team will follow a proven process to get your home back to normal. We understand that every minute counts in water damage restoration, which is why we focus on rapid response times and efficient service. Our process includes:
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our technicians will ar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age and identify the source of the water.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den water and moisture in your ceiling drywall.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ade pumps to extract water from your ceiling drywall, reducing downtime and preventing further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use high-velocity fans and dehumidifiers to dry your ceiling drywall and remove moisture in the affected area.
Step 4: Ceiling Drywall Repair and Replacement
We’ll repair or replace damaged ceiling drywall ensuring your home is safe and secure. Our technicians will match the original finish and color to blend seamlessly with the rest of your ceiling.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ning
Once the restoration is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your home is dry and safe. We’ll also clean up any debris and leave your home spotless.

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ill with minimal damage | Yes | No | DIY cleaning and drying can be effective for small spills. |
| Water damage to a large area of ceiling drywall |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to properly dry and repair large areas of damaged drywall. |
| Musty odors or mold growth |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to properly identify and remediate musty odors and mold growth. |
| Water damage to electrical systems or wiring | No | Yes | Professional expertise is necessary to safely and properly repair electrical systems and wiring damaged by water. |
| Water damage to structural parts of the home | No | Yes | Professional expertise is necessary to safely and properly repair structural parts of the home damaged by water. |
| Water damage to multiple rooms or floors |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to properly dry and repair multiple rooms or floors affected by water damage. |

|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, amount of water, and location of water source |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, amount of moisture, and type of equipment needed |
| Ceiling Drywall Repair and Replacement |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of drywall, and complexity of repair |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of cleaning required |
| Emergency Service Fee | $100 – $500 | Time of day, day of week, and urgency of service |
